Output 84d79ac5afd2c950427264f5a09ca5625718fa2306237c002c1fff5550a7783d:24

value
3456441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58faf85804e860150d9f837c271b1505fc1d782d OP_EQUAL
address
MG1eM24HZPDx1x8a7UeRDCkuiXPXd1v7Yn
transaction
84d79ac5afd2c950427264f5a09ca5625718fa2306237c002c1fff5550a7783d
spent
true